Going to the Manhattan Loop you will see the beautiful Statue of Liberty where history of this country began for millions of people immigrating from all over the world.  You will see Union Square Park, the New York Stock Exchange and Battery Park with their nearly 32 acres filled with parks, gardens, fields, plazas and walkways for the public to enjoy.

On the Brooklyn Loop you will be able to see the Botanic Garden which is a 52 acres urban oasis with gardens and world-class plant collections, the Brooklyn Museum of Art, the Brooklyn Museum, the New York Transit Museum and the Antique Furniture District.  It will be a great adventure.

The Uptown Loop will take you to Harlem with the vibrant neighborhoods, Central Park West, Lincoln Center, Dakota Apartments, the American Museum of Natural History, Cathedral of St. John the Divine, Grant’s Tomb, the Apollo Theater and so much more.
